    • Process for the etherification of amino alcohols with metal alcoholatesA process for the preparation of the ether of formula I where R1 and R2 independently from one another are hydrogen or an alkyl group with 1 to 10 C atoms, R3 is an alkyl group with 1 to 10 carbon atoms andX is a bond or a hydrocarbon group with 1 to 10 carbon atomscomprisinga) deprotonating the amino alcohol of formula II where R1, R2 and X have the meaning abovewith a metal alcoholate as deprotonating agent to give the anion of formula III where R1, R2 and X have the meaning aboveandb) alkylation of the anion obtained in step a) with an alkylation agent to give the ether of formula I,wherein the deprotonating agent in step a) is used in equimolar or less than equimolar amounts compared to the amino alcohol andthe alkylation agent in step b) is used in equimolar or less than equimolar amounts compared to the anion of formula III.
